Title Grammar and dictionary of biblical Chaldean.
Additional Titles ספר החנוך
Contributors Yeshiva University Library USA
(current owner)
Original Library/publisher Yeshiva University Library, New York, NY, USA
Creation Date 19th century
Notes At the beginning: "Father Lelong found the following compendium of Chaldaic grammar and Dictionary of Chaldaic Roots, corrected and sold them to James Colombat who printed them in 1708".
Begins with: "Chaldaic Method".
English with Hebrew and Aramaic.
107-153: "Raccolta, di verbi e voci francesi che hanno vari signifiica".
180-190: תרגום הקדמה לספר החינוך, בצרפתית
200: "ציור כללי של אדם" בסופו: תאריך לא ברור וחתימה AD
